Are Pokémon Cards a Real Alternative Asset
The shiny pieces of cardboard you traded in the schoolyard are really no longer just childhood keepsakes. Today, high-value Pokémon cards are attracting serious attention from people looking beyond the stock market or increasingly unaffordable real estate for alternative ways to diversify their portfolios.
You may remember ripping open booster packs in search of your favorite Pokémon, but today’s market views certain cards very differently. Rare, high-grade vintage collectibles can now sell for prices comparable to fine art, classic cars or rare wine, turning a nostalgic hobby into an established collectible market with growing financial significance.
From Childhood Hobby to Investment Portfolio
Many physical collectibles tend to increase in value due to limited supply and growing nostalgia among adults who can spend money freely. In past decades, wealth creation was about stocks, government bonds and real estate. These days, however, new assets have been recognized and rare collectibles have been added to the discussion.
For any collectible to be considered an asset class, the infrastructure and active trading, along with clear pricing, should be in place. It has all been done.
Collectors review rare printings just like investors do with companies, based on the results achieved by these firms in past years, not on speculation. Mature markets require platforms that can independently evaluate the value of collectibles based on thousands of transactions.
Auction data, grading standards and an increasing number of online marketplaces allow both buyers and sellers to better understand the fair market value.
Tracking Real-Time Prices and Market Movements
Following a market containing more than 20,000 unique cards requires constant access to pricing data and sales history. Transparency is essential in any alternative asset because it allows buyers and sellers to make informed decisions. Without centralized tracking, placing an accurate value on a high-grade vintage card would be little more than educated guesswork.
Market history also shows that certain categories can rise or fall quickly as economic conditions change or collector interest shifts. For example, a monthly publication from cardtrack.com reports that the broader trading card market shows noticeable movements across multiple sub-indices, ranging from graded singles to sealed booster boxes.
These updates provide historical comparisons that help illustrate how market activity responds during periods of inflation or changing consumer demand.
Understanding this data can help you avoid buying into the market when prices have already reached temporary highs.
What Makes a Card a Strong Collectible Asset?
Not every Pokémon card is capable of holding its value over time, so choosing carefully is essential. Long-term success depends on recognizing the characteristics that help protect an asset from changing market conditions.
When evaluating whether a card has genuine investment potential, consider these key factors:
- Population Reports: The number of copies officially graded in a particular condition by independent authentication companies.
- Historical Liquidity: How frequently the card appears in public sales, indicating how easily it can be sold when needed.
- Cross-Generational Appeal: The lasting popularity of the featured Pokémon, helping sustain collector demand over time.
- Physical Preservation: Clean edges, strong centering and minimal surface wear, all of which significantly impact value.
The Costs Behind Buying and Selling
Collectibles come with challenges that traditional investments generally avoid. Buying and selling shares can often be completed within seconds for very low fees, while selling a valuable trading card may involve grading, authentication, shipping, insurance and marketplace commissions.
These additional costs can reduce overall returns if they are not considered from the beginning.
Professional grading companies assess condition on a scale from 1 to 10 and even the smallest flaw can make a substantial difference. A microscopic scratch on a holographic card may lower it from Gem Mint to Near Mint, creating a significant price gap.
Because condition is so important, collectors must also think about proper storage, environmental protection and insurance when holding valuable cards over many years.
The Future of Collectible Investing
The long-term strength of any alternative asset depends on consistent demand rather than short-lived speculation. Trading cards have continued generating billions of dollars in annual sales even after the surge in interest during the pandemic began to settle.
As younger generations accumulate more wealth, demand for tangible collectibles with cultural significance may continue to strengthen. That shift reflects a growing preference for physical assets that combine nostalgia with long-term collectability.
Even so, Pokémon cards should be approached with balance rather than excitement alone. Vintage cards from the late 1990s have generally shown greater long-term stability, while modern ultra-rare releases remain affected by ongoing production and fluctuating supply.
Success in this market belongs to collectors who study population reports, monitor pricing trends and make decisions with the same discipline they would apply to more traditional investments.
For many people, that means viewing collectibles as one part of a broader portfolio rather than relying on them as a standalone investment strategy.

6 Mistakes Even Experienced Tongits Players Make (And How to Fix Them)
Every experienced Tongits player thinks they have the game entirely figured out. After hundreds of matches, your card counting feels automatic, and your winning strategies seem flawless. However, even the most seasoned veterans also quietly fall into repetitive patterns that bleed chips without realizing it.
The truth? Complacency is your biggest enemy at the table. Minor bad habits can turn a winning streak into an expensive losing session. Here, let’s take a look at the critical blunders that even pro players still make and how exactly you can correct them:
1. Holding High Cards Too Long
Many seasoned players hold onto Kings and Queens hoping to form a meld late in the game. This mistake drastically inflates your hand score if someone suddenly calls a draw. High points are a massive liability when the deck runs out.
How to fix it: Dump your high cards early if they do not match right away. Keeping low cards minimizes your risk.
2. Forgetting Card Tracking
Experienced players often rely on raw instinct rather than actively tracking discarded cards. When you stop counting what has been thrown down, you waste time waiting for a card that is already gone—this ruins your strategy completely.
How to fix it: Pay very close attention to the discard pile. Treat every thrown card as a vital clue to adjust your open combinations.
3. Rushing Your Melds
Throwing down your melds the very second you form them is a classic trap. Laying your cards out early gives your opponents free options to dump their own cards onto your piles, stripping away your tactical advantage.
How to fix it: Keep your melds hidden in your hand until the perfect moment. Only expose them when it secures your win or prevents a high penalty.
4. Neglecting Player Behavior
Focusing solely on your own cards is a major blind spot. Veteran players often forget to watch how their opponents react when drawing or passing cards. You miss critical tells that reveal whether they are close to winning.
How to fix it: Study the table closely. Watch which cards your opponents pick up from the discard pile to predict their exact needs.
5. Underestimating Secret Piles
It is easy to forget about the hidden cards your opponents are keeping secret. Players often assume they know the table dynamics while ignoring what remains unplayed in closed hands. This lack of caution leads to sudden, shocking defeats.
How to fix it: Always assume your rivals have a powerful combination waiting. Play defensively whenever the main deck starts growing dangerously thin.
6. Playing with Fixed Patterns
Predictable players are super easy to beat. If you use the same exact opening moves and discard routines every single game, it makes your strategy entirely transparent to smart rivals. Trust me, they will quickly learn how to counter your style.
How to fix it: Mix up your gameplay. Change your discarding habits and bluff occasionally to keep everyone at the table guessing your next move.
Wrapping Up
Ultimately, mastering Tongits requires breaking free from comfortable, bad habits. So stay sharp, track your cards, and mix up your play style, and you will easily outsmart the competition and protect your chips in no time.
